Abstract
Magnetoresistance (MR) and magnetization (dc and ac) measurements have been carried out on the manganites, (La0.7−2xEux)(Ca0.3Srx)MnO3 (0.05≤x≤0.15), in the temperature range of 5–320 K. At 5 K, an unusually large MR of almost 98% is observed in the x=0.15 sample, nearly up to fields of 4–5 T. This large high-field MR occurs in the metallic region, far below the insulator–metal transition temperature, and does not vary linearly with applied field. The unusual magnetoresistance is explained in the light of various possibilities such as phase segregation, cluster spin–glass behavior, etc.
